			What started as an idea in the early 1990s has grown to become a growing national network of high schools in many of America's toughest urban environments. GR Kearney tells the story of the Cristo Rey Network which started as the small Cristo Rey Jesuit High School in Chicago in 1994 and has grown to include nearly 2 dozen schools nationwide. Kearney tells the story from several perspectives, interviewing founding members of the faculty, staff and board of the school as well as weaving tales of students throughout the pages. Kearney himself volunteered at the original Cristo Rey school and lends a perspective that is critical to understanding the Cristo Rey story.<br/><br/>This book is a must read for those looking to make a difference, or at least want to read about some people who have, in the lives of thousands of innercity youth in America's urban battlefields.

			This is one of my favorite books that encompass modern &quot;saints of the faith.&quot; (my term, not Yancey's) I love how he covers a variety of believers, from Dillard to Nouwen and tons in between, and even spends a chapter on Ghandi, explaining how he influenced Yancey's faith despite his own rejections of Christian belief. It's very personal and revealing, explaining Yancey's own Pilgrim's Progress away from a bigoted chhurch to a more loving, honest walk with Christ.<br/><br/>I'd recommend it to anyone/everyone, especially those who are frustrated with a bitter, hostile &quot;Christianity&quot; and are looking for encouragement and mentorship within the faith.
